Output 2bc59ac7d258c0034f83927ba2c970eed1da409d71b60cc21888211bdd5faa3a:3

value
2095000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75e0566e0c3686c76c4f80b5d571d582509b6d4 OP_EQUAL
address
3MKmqVFco4dNG3yfYnDJf2FJfLDax2V4z6
transaction
2bc59ac7d258c0034f83927ba2c970eed1da409d71b60cc21888211bdd5faa3a
spent
true